Output 86671562d8b972b72cb3e8e8a0b078b8a5a8d490ca07ae3bb18e3aa88526445a:0

value
28113381
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8b62d8e37289af2b8cdee003257c2b975bf18cb6 OP_EQUAL
address
3EQ2GEVerj3xPeCbxn1PCAPAtgzxMmGetY
transaction
86671562d8b972b72cb3e8e8a0b078b8a5a8d490ca07ae3bb18e3aa88526445a